TLM configuration for t3 protocol
i have gone through all forums,but couldnt able to resolve the issue.
Config:
============
we have 2 weblogic servers and those deatils are updated on the TLM . when i access the Agile Webclient it is passing through the TLM successfully(it is not using the t3 protocol),but when i access through the Javaclient- JNLP (it uses t3 to communicate with weblogic). Below is the configuration on the TLM
virtual server - aglprd.vf.com with port 80
type - Perforamnce layer 4
pools - aglprd with weblogic members
Issue:
============
when i access the Javacleint through the LTM http://aglprd.vf.com:80/JavaClient/start.html ,i am getting the below error on the Javaconsole
"javax.naming.CommunicationException [Root exception is java.net.ConnectException: t3://10.180.159.15:80: Bootstrap to: 10.180.159.15/10.180.159.15:80' over: 't3' got an error or timed out]"
and i could see below error on the weblogic logs
Jan 19, 2011 4:39:38 AM PST Error RJVM vfilvaglwl1.verifone.com vfilvaglwl1.verifone.com-ManagedServer1 ExecuteThread: '1' for queue: 'weblogic.socket.Muxer' WLS Kernel 1295440778225 BEA-000572 The server rejected a connection attempt JVMMessage from: '-1231415493576212652C:192.30.209.111R:-3942184265094917794S:vfilvaglwl1.verifone.com:vfilvaglwl1.verifone.com:agileDomain:vfilvaglwl1.verifone.com-ManagedServer1' to: '0B:10.70.49.35:[80,-1,-1,-1,-1,-1,-1]' cmd: 'CMD_IDENTIFY_REQUEST', QOS: '101', responseId: '-1', invokableId: '-1', flags: 'JVMIDs Sent, TX Context Not Sent, 0x1', abbrev offset: '106' probably due to an incorrect firewall configuration or admin command.
